- Transport Operator / Transport Planner
- Job Type: Full-time, Permanent
- Job Overview
Our client, a well-established transport and logistics business based in Leeds (LS10), is seeking a Transport Operator / Transport Planner to join their growing team.
This is an excellent opportunity for an organised and proactive individual with transport planning or logistics experience to join a busy and fast-paced operation.
Working Hours
10-hour shifts (including a 1-hour unpaid lunch break). Working between 6:00am and 6:00pm. Hours may vary to meet operational requirements and provide shift cover.
Key Responsibilities
- Support the Transport Planning team to achieve daily delivery and operational targets.
- Assist with transport planning and driver communications.
- Monitor vehicle movements and make real-time operational decisions to resolve delays and disruptions.
- Analyse operational data to identify trends and support continuous improvement.
- Build strong working relationships with customers and drivers, delivering a high level of customer service.
- Maintain accurate records and generate reports using transport management systems and Microsoft Office.
- Use systems including TOPS, VBS platforms, Excel and Word.
- Work in line with the company's values, promoting honesty, transparency and teamwork across the operation.
- The Ideal Candidate
- Previous experience within a transport planning, transport operations or logistics environment.
- Strong communication skills, both written and verbal.
- Good IT skills with experience using Microsoft Excel, Word and Outlook.
- Ability to learn new systems quickly.
- Excellent organisational skills and attention to detail.
- Able to work effectively under pressure and prioritise workloads.
- Customer-focused with a proactive approach to problem solving.
Desirable Experience
- Experience using TOPS (container transport system).
- Experience using various Vehicle Booking Systems (VBS).
- Previous experience within container haulage or a container transport environment.
